    What Is SAP MM? 

    SAP MM, short for Materials Management, is one of the core logistics modules inside SAP ERP and SAP S/4HANA. In plain terms, it is the system that keeps materials, raw goods, components, spare parts, whatever a business needs to operate, moving through procurement, storage, and consumption without gaps or waste.

    The module is generally built around a few connected pieces:

    • Master Data: material master, vendor master, and purchasing info records that keep the system’s information consistent.
    • Purchasing: requisitions, request for quotations (RFQs), vendor selection, and purchase order (PO) creation.
    • Inventory Management: goods receipt, goods issue, stock transfers, and physical inventory control.
    • Invoice Verification: matching vendor invoices against POs and goods receipts before payment.
    • Material Requirements Planning (MRP): forecasting what needs to be ordered, and when, based on production plans.
    • Valuation and Account Assignment: costing materials correctly and posting them to the right accounts.

    Because SAP MM integrates tightly with modules like SD (Sales and Distribution), FICO (Finance and Controlling), and PP (Production Planning), professionals who know it well tend to become useful well beyond a single department. They understand how procurement decisions ripple into finance and production.

    What Will You Learn in an SAP MM Course? 

    A well-structured SAP MM course typically walks through the module in this order.

    • Procurement Management: You will learn how purchase requisitions are created and converted into RFQs, how vendor quotations are compared, and how purchase orders get generated, released, and tracked through to delivery.
    • Inventory Management: This covers goods receipt posting, stock transfers between plants or storage locations, inventory valuation methods, and the physical inventory (stock count) process that keeps book and physical stock aligned.
    • Vendor Management: You will work with vendor master records, supplier evaluation criteria, and the lifecycle of a vendor relationship, from onboarding through performance tracking.
    • SAP S/4HANA MM Features: Modern courses now dedicate significant time to S/4HANA-specific capabilities: the simplified data model, Fiori-based apps for procurement, embedded analytics, and how MM integrates with SAP Ariba for sourcing.

    SAP MM Interview Preparation 

    Top SAP MM Interview Questions for Freshers and Experienced Professionals

    Interviewers typically probe across a few consistent areas:

    • Configuration basics: difference between a standard PO and a contract, how release strategies work, movement types in inventory management.
    • Process scenarios: “walk me through what happens from a purchase requisition to payment” is a near-universal question.
    • Integration knowledge: how MM connects with FI (for invoice posting) and SD (for stock availability checks).
    • S/4HANA-specific questions: differences in the MM data model between ECC and S/4HANA, and familiarity with Fiori apps for procurement.

    Experienced candidates should expect deeper questions on troubleshooting real configuration issues, handling client-specific customizations, and MRP run behavior in complex plant structures.

    What is Traditional HRMS?

    Traditional HRMS, or Human Resource Management System, refers to on-premise HR software that organizations install, host, and maintain on their own servers. Systems like Oracle E-Business Suite (EBS) HRMS, older PeopleSoft HCM deployments, and legacy SAP HCM installations fall into this category. These platforms were built to digitize core HR administration such as employee records, payroll, and leave management, and for years they did that job well. The catch is that they were designed for a world where HR was mostly transactional, not strategic, and updates happened once every few years rather than every quarter.

    Traditional HRMS platforms are not obsolete overnight. Oracle has extended Premier Support for EBS 12.2 multiple times, most recently through at least 2037, so organizations running EBS are not facing an imminent shutdown, despite what some older articles online still claim about a 2031 deadline. But “supported” does not mean “optimal,” and that distinction matters more each year as expectations around AI, analytics, and employee experience keep rising.

    Key characteristics of traditional HRMS include:

    • Hosted on company-owned or leased servers, requiring in-house IT infrastructure and maintenance
    • Periodic, often disruptive upgrade cycles instead of continuous innovation
    • Limited self-service capabilities for employees and managers
    • Heavy reliance on customizations (code-level changes) that complicate future upgrades
    • Reporting that typically requires IT or technical consultant involvement rather than real-time, self-serve dashboards
    • Security and infrastructure management sitting entirely with the customer, not the vendor

    What is Oracle Fusion HCM?

    Oracle Fusion HCM, formally known as Oracle Fusion Cloud Human Capital Management, is Oracle’s cloud-native platform for managing the entire employee lifecycle, from recruitment and onboarding to payroll, performance, learning, and workforce analytics. Unlike EBS HRMS, it is delivered as Software-as-a-Service (SaaS), so Oracle owns the infrastructure, security, and quarterly updates, while your organization focuses on configuration rather than code.

    What sets Oracle Fusion HCM apart is its unified data model. Every module, whether it is Core HR, Talent Management, Payroll, or Time and Labor, runs on the same underlying data structure, so information does not need to be reconciled across systems. Oracle has also leaned heavily into embedded AI, with agentic capabilities built directly into workflows for tasks like candidate matching, compensation recommendations, and manager coaching.

    Some of the standout Oracle Fusion HCM features include:

    • A single, unified data model spanning HR, payroll, talent, and analytics
    • Embedded AI and agentic tools for recruiting, performance, and workforce planning
    • Continuous quarterly updates with no forced version upgrades
    • Configurable, low-code workflows instead of rigid, code-level customization
    • Mobile-first employee and manager self-service
    • Real-time, built-in analytics and reporting through HCM Analytics and OTBI
    • Global payroll and compliance support across multiple countries and legislations

    Common Challenges During HRMS Migration

    Migration is not effortless, and pretending otherwise does nobody any favors. Understanding where projects typically run into trouble is just as important as understanding the benefits, especially if you are the consultant expected to help solve these problems.

    ChallengeWhy It HappensHow to Manage It
    Data quality issuesLegacy systems carry duplicate or inconsistent recordsRun structured data cleansing before using HCM Data Loader
    Customization gapYears of EBS or SAP customizations do not map directlyRe-evaluate each customization against standard Fusion functionality
    Cutover timingMigration must align with payroll and open enrollment cyclesPlan cutover windows around business-critical HR events
    Legislative configurationEach country needs its own payroll and compliance setupUse experienced consultants for multi-country legislative data groups
    Change managementEmployees and HR teams resist new workflowsInvest in training, communication, and phased rollouts

    Most of these challenges are well understood, and experienced implementation partners exist specifically to help organizations avoid them.     What is Oracle Fusion Financials?

    Oracle Fusion Financials is the finance and accounting product family within Oracle Fusion Cloud Applications, Oracle’s cloud-based ERP suite. It replaces the finance modules of on-premises systems like Oracle E-Business Suite with a browser-based, continuously updated platform. Organisations use it to record transactions, close their books, manage supplier and customer accounts, track assets, and generate real-time financial reports from a single data model. Core capabilities include:

    • General Ledger (GL) for chart of accounts, journals, and consolidated reporting
    • Accounts Payable (AP) for supplier invoices, approvals, and payments
    • Accounts Receivable (AR) for customer billing, receipts, and collections
    • Fixed Assets (FA) for asset capitalisation, depreciation, and retirement
    • Cash Management and Expenses for bank reconciliation and employee spend
    • Subledger Accounting (SLA), the rules engine converting subledger transactions into accounting entries

    Every subledger ultimately posts into the General Ledger, so interviewers almost always start with GL-related oracle fusion financials interview questions before module-specific rounds.

    Basic Oracle Fusion Financials Interview Questions

    1. What is Oracle Fusion Financials?

    Oracle Fusion Financials is Oracle’s cloud-based financial management suite within Oracle Fusion Cloud Applications. It covers General Ledger, Payables, Receivables, Fixed Assets, and Cash Management on a single, continuously updated platform. Built on Oracle Cloud Infrastructure, it replaces on-premises systems like EBS with real-time reporting, automated workflows, and embedded AI-driven controls.

    2. What are the key modules in Oracle Fusion Financials?

    The core modules are General Ledger, Accounts Payable, Accounts Receivable, Fixed Assets, Cash Management, and Expenses, supported by Subledger Accounting. Many implementations also include Revenue Management, Advanced Collections, and Project Portfolio Management depending on business scope. Together they cover the full record-to-report and procure-to-pay cycles.

    3. What is the difference between Oracle EBS and Oracle Fusion Financials?

    Oracle EBS is an on-premises or hosted application requiring manual patching and upgrades, whereas Oracle Fusion Financials is a true SaaS product with quarterly Oracle-managed updates. Fusion also uses a modern Redwood interface, embedded AI features, and a simplified data model compared to EBS’s more rigid architecture.

    4. What are the benefits of Oracle Fusion Financials?

    Benefits include real-time financial visibility, automated period close, multi-currency and multi-ledger support, embedded AI for invoice matching and anomaly detection, reduced IT overhead since Oracle manages infrastructure, and self-service reporting through OTBI and BI Publisher, all of which lower total cost of ownership compared to legacy systems.

    5. What is a Ledger in Oracle Fusion?

    A Ledger is the structure that records accounting transactions for a specific chart of accounts, accounting calendar, currency, and accounting method combination. Every journal entry ultimately posts to a ledger, which forms the basis for trial balances, financial statements, and consolidated reporting.

    6. What is a Chart of Accounts?

    A Chart of Accounts (COA) is the segmented structure used to classify and record every financial transaction, typically including segments like company, cost centre, account, and department. In Oracle Fusion, the COA is built using a flexible structure that supports multiple hierarchies for reporting.

    7. What are Accounting Calendars?

    An Accounting Calendar defines the accounting periods, such as monthly or 4-4-5 periods, used to record and close transactions within a ledger. It controls period statuses like open, closed, or permanently closed, ensuring transactions are recorded in the correct fiscal period.

    8. What is a Business Unit in Oracle Fusion?

    A Business Unit is an organisational entity that processes transactions on behalf of one or more legal entities, such as a specific procurement or sales operation. It groups related transaction data and reporting for functions like Payables, Receivables, and Procurement, independent of the legal entity structure.

    9. What is a Legal Entity?

    A Legal Entity represents a registered company recognised under a specific country’s law, responsible for its own statutory and tax obligations. In Oracle Fusion, transactions trace back to a legal entity to support compliance, intercompany accounting, and statutory financial reporting.

    10. What is a Primary Ledger?

    A Primary Ledger is the main accounting ledger used to record an organisation’s day-to-day transactions, aligned to a specific chart of accounts, calendar, currency, and accounting method. Secondary and reporting currency ledgers can be attached to it for additional reporting or compliance.

    General Ledger (GL) Interview Questions

    11. What is General Ledger in Oracle Fusion?

    General Ledger is the central module where all subledger transactions ultimately post as journal entries. It maintains the chart of accounts, ledgers, and accounting calendars, and produces trial balances and consolidated reports.

    12. How do journals work in Oracle Fusion?

    Journals record debits and credits against specific account combinations. They can be entered manually, imported from subledgers via Subledger Accounting, or generated through recurring or allocation rules, then posted to update account balances.

    13. What are journal approval workflows?

    Journal approval workflows route manually entered or above-threshold journals to designated approvers before posting, based on rules configured in the workflow engine, ensuring no journal updates the ledger without appropriate sign-off.

    14. What is Journal Import?

    Journal Import brings accounting entries into General Ledger from external systems, spreadsheets, or subledgers using a standard interface. It validates data against the chart of accounts and calendar before creating postable journal batches.

    15. What is AutoPost?

    AutoPost is a scheduled process that automatically posts eligible journal batches meeting defined criteria, such as source, category, or ledger, without manual intervention, speeding up period-end processing of routine journals.

    16. What is Intercompany Accounting?

    Intercompany Accounting automates recording transactions between two legal entities within the same organisation, generating balanced intercompany receivable and payable entries automatically, so balances reconcile correctly during consolidation.

    17. What is Secondary Ledger?

    A Secondary Ledger is an additional ledger attached to a primary ledger, recording the same transactions using a different chart of accounts, currency, or accounting method, typically to satisfy standards like IFRS alongside local GAAP.

    18. What is Subledger Accounting (SLA)?

    Subledger Accounting is the rules-based engine converting transactions from Payables, Receivables, Fixed Assets, and other subledgers into detailed accounting entries before they post to General Ledger, without touching source transactions.

    19. What is a Reporting Currency?

    A Reporting Currency is an additional currency maintained alongside a ledger’s primary currency to support statutory or management reporting in a different currency, such as reporting in USD for an INR subsidiary.

    20. How do you perform period-end closing?

    Period-end closing involves completing subledger transactions, running Subledger Accounting to post journals, reconciling intercompany balances, reviewing trial balances, and closing subledger and GL periods once reconciliations are confirmed accurate.

    Accounts Payable (AP) Interview Questions

    21. What is Accounts Payable in Oracle Fusion?

    Accounts Payable manages the procure-to-pay cycle, covering supplier invoice capture, validation, approval, and payment processing. It integrates with Procurement for purchase orders and General Ledger through Subledger Accounting to record liabilities.

    22. What are the different invoice types in AP?

    Common types include Standard invoices for goods or services, Credit Memos for supplier credits, Debit Memos for adjustments owed by the supplier, Prepayment invoices for advances, and Mixed invoices combining debit and credit lines.

    23. What is Invoice Validation?

    Invoice Validation checks an invoice against tolerances, matching rules, budgetary controls, and tax setup before it can be accounted or paid. Invoices that fail are placed on hold until the issue is resolved.

    24. What is Three-Way Matching?

    Three-Way Matching compares the purchase order, the goods or services receipt, and the supplier invoice to confirm quantities and amounts align before payment is approved, preventing overpayment for undelivered goods.

    25. How are supplier payments processed?

    Supplier payments are processed by selecting eligible invoices, grouping them into a Payment Process Request, and generating payment files through a chosen method, such as electronic transfer or cheque, updating invoice and cash accounts.

    26. What is a Payment Process Request (PPR)?

    A Payment Process Request is the mechanism used to select, group, and build payments for approved supplier invoices based on criteria like due date or payment method, before generating the payment file for disbursement.

    27. What are Holds in AP invoices?

    Holds are system-applied or manual restrictions that prevent an invoice from being paid until resolved, commonly triggered by price or quantity mismatches, missing purchase orders, or tax discrepancies. They must be released before payment.

    28. How do you manage supplier records?

    Supplier records are managed through the Supplier Portal and Supplier Model, covering profiles, addresses, banking details, tax registrations, and payment terms. Onboarding workflows validate new suppliers before they can be paid.

    Accounts Receivable (AR) Interview Questions

    29. What is Accounts Receivable in Oracle Fusion?

    Accounts Receivable manages the order-to-cash cycle, covering customer invoicing, receipt application, credit memos, and collections. It integrates with Order Management and General Ledger to track what customers owe.

    30. What is AutoInvoice?

    AutoInvoice imports transaction data from upstream systems, such as Order Management or third-party billing systems, and converts it into AR invoices, credit memos, or debit memos after validating the data.

    31. How are customer invoices created?

    Customer invoices are created manually in the Receivables work area, imported through AutoInvoice from upstream systems, or generated via recurring billing schedules, then completed and posted to update customer balances.

    32. What is Receipt Management?

    Receipt Management covers recording customer payments, whether received manually, via lockbox files, or through electronic formats, and applying them against open invoices. Unapplied receipts can be matched later.

    33. What is Credit Memo?

    A Credit Memo is a document issued to reduce a customer’s outstanding balance, typically for returns, billing errors, or agreed discounts. It can be applied against a specific invoice or left on account.

    34. How is revenue recognised in Oracle Fusion?

    Revenue is recognised using the Revenue Management module, which applies the five-step model from standards like ASC 606 and IFRS 15, allocating transaction price across performance obligations as they are satisfied.

    35. What is Customer Account Management?

    Customer Account Management covers maintaining customer profiles, credit limits, payment terms, and billing hierarchies. It supports collections strategies by giving a consolidated view of a customer’s transaction history.

    Fixed Assets (FA) Interview Questions

    36. What is Oracle Fusion Fixed Assets?

    Oracle Fusion Fixed Assets tracks the full lifecycle of capital assets, from addition and capitalisation through depreciation, transfers, and retirement, integrating with Payables for acquisition and General Ledger for accounting entries.

    37. What are depreciation methods?

    Common methods include Straight-Line, where cost spreads evenly over useful life, and Declining Balance, which front-loads depreciation. Oracle Fusion also supports units-of-production and flat-rate methods per asset category.

    38. How is asset depreciation calculated?

    Depreciation is calculated automatically each period based on the asset’s cost, salvage value, useful life, and assigned method. The depreciation program generates journal entries posting to General Ledger through Subledger Accounting.

    39. What is asset retirement?

    Asset retirement is removing an asset from active use, through sale, disposal, or write-off. Oracle Fusion calculates any gain or loss by comparing sale proceeds to the asset’s net book value.

    40. How do asset transfers work?

    Asset transfers move an asset between locations, cost centres, or employee assignments, updating ownership and depreciation allocation without affecting original cost or accumulated depreciation, unless a category change also occurs.

    Cash Management and Expense Management Questions

    41. What is Cash Management in Oracle Fusion?

    Cash Management provides visibility and control over an organisation’s bank accounts and cash positions, supporting bank statement processing, reconciliation, and forecasting alongside Payables and Receivables activity.

    42. What is Bank Reconciliation?

    Bank Reconciliation matches transactions recorded in the system, such as payments and receipts, against bank statement lines to confirm they agree, using automatic matching rules alongside manual review for exceptions.

    43. How are employee expenses managed in Oracle Fusion?

    Employee expenses are managed through the Expenses module, where employees submit reports, attach receipts, and route them through approval workflows. Approved expenses flow into Payables and post to General Ledger.

    44. What is Expense Audit?

    Expense Audit reviews submitted expense reports against policy rules, flagging violations such as missing receipts, duplicate claims, or amounts exceeding limits, before reimbursement is approved and processed.

    45. What is Cash Forecasting?

    Cash Forecasting projects future cash inflows and outflows using data from Payables, Receivables, and bank balances, helping treasury teams anticipate liquidity needs and plan borrowing or investment decisions.

    Scenario-Based Oracle Fusion Financials Interview Questions

    46. How would you troubleshoot a journal posting issue?

    I would first check the journal’s status and any error messages, confirm the accounting period is open, verify the account combination is valid and enabled, and review Subledger Accounting rules if the journal originated from a subledger, before correcting and reposting.

    47. How would you resolve an invoice validation failure?

    I would review the specific hold reason, whether it is a matching, tax, or budgetary hold, compare the invoice against the purchase order and receipt, coordinate with the supplier or requester if data is incorrect, and release the hold once resolved.

    48. How would you handle period-closing discrepancies?

    I would identify unposted or on-hold transactions in subledgers, reconcile intercompany balances, review suspense or unallocated accounts, and work with module owners to clear exceptions before closing, documenting adjustments for audit purposes.

    49. How would you optimise AP invoice processing?

    I would increase touchless processing by tightening three-way matching tolerances, using OCR-based invoice imaging for supplier bills, setting up AutoPost for validated invoices, and monitoring hold trends to fix recurring root causes with requesters or suppliers.

    50. How would you improve financial reporting efficiency?

    I would standardise recurring reports using OTBI or BI Publisher templates, automate data validation before period close, reduce manual reconciliations through Subledger Accounting rules, and build dashboards giving stakeholders self-service access to real-time data.

    How Oracle’s catalog maps to SaaS, PaaS and IaaS — a practical service map

    Oracle separates Oracle Cloud Applications (the ready‑to‑use apps) from OCI platform and infrastructure services. The simplest classification rule: if Oracle runs the application and you only configure it, it’s SaaS; if Oracle manages the runtime/platform but you deploy code or extensions, it’s PaaS; if you manage OS, network and storage, it’s IaaS.

    SaaS (managed applications): Fusion Cloud ERP, HCM, SCM, Oracle CX and NetSuite. These are subscription products you configure; Oracle operates updates and infrastructure.

    PaaS (managed platforms): Autonomous Database, Integration Cloud, API Gateway, Oracle Kubernetes Engine (OKE), OCI Functions, Visual Builder, Analytics/BI Cloud. Oracle manages the platform layer and provides developer tooling and extension APIs.

    IaaS (infrastructure): Compute (VMs/bare metal), Block/Object Storage, Virtual Cloud Network (VCN), Load Balancer, FastConnect, Bastion, Network Firewall, KMS. You provision and operate the full stack above firmware.

    Edge cases: Exadata and some database offerings sit between PaaS and IaaS—treat them as managed infrastructure when you need hardware fidelity (IaaS characteristics) and as platform when Oracle manages the DB operations (PaaS characteristics). Always confirm the update and maintenance responsibility in the service docs for borderline offerings.

    Actionable tip: create a one‑page inventory of your apps and tag each with who “owns the stack” (you vs Oracle). Use that as the first filter in your model decision.

    Trade‑offs: cost, control, customization (Universal Credits explained)

    Your choice is a three‑way trade: operational overhead, customization surface, and cost predictability. SaaS minimizes ops, PaaS strikes a balance with managed services you can extend, and IaaS maximizes control at the cost of running everything yourself.

    Universal Credits (UCC) apply to OCI IaaS and PaaS services, not Oracle SaaS applications. UCC offers annual prepaid commitments (discounted rate card) or Pay‑As‑You‑Go (monthly billing). Typical negotiation patterns: small commitments (~$500K/yr) often net ~10% discounts, $1M–$5M can reach ~15–20% or more; larger strategic deals go deeper. Metering is service specific: OCPU‑hour for compute/DB, GB/month for storage, AI/Inferencing units for AI services, and asset‑based minimums for some managed apps. See Oracle’s pricing information for a starting reference when modeling commitments.

    Heuristics to choose by business need: choose SaaS when standardization and speed to value trump customization; choose PaaS when you want managed services with extension points; choose IaaS for lift‑and‑shift, strict compliance, or when OS‑level control is required. For a quick checklist on modernization readiness, review our top 10 signs that it’s time for modern cloud applications. For costs, build a 12‑month TCO that combines SaaS subscription fees, projected PaaS metering (OCPU/AI units), and conservative UCC drawdown estimates versus PAYG invoices.

    Tenancy, identity and security patterns when combining SaaS with PaaS/IaaS

    Make tenancy and identity decisions before migration—these are expensive to change later. Default to a single OCI tenancy with well‑designed compartments: separate compartments by environment (prod/stage/dev), team, or tenant. Use distinct VCNs and dedicated node pools for noisy or performance‑sensitive workloads. For detailed guidance on tenancy patterns, see Oracle’s multi‑tenancy best practices.

    For identity, federate your corporate IdP to OCI Identity Domains or use OCI IAM with federated SAML/OIDC to provide unified SSO across Oracle SaaS and your custom PaaS/IaaS apps. Enforce RBAC with least privilege and use JWTs for service‑to‑service auth in microservice patterns.

    Data segregation: schema‑per‑tenant is lower cost and easier to scale for many tenants; DB‑per‑tenant provides stronger isolation for compliance‑sensitive workloads. Choose based on scale, backup/restore SLAs, and regulatory requirements.

    Security guardrails to enforce from day‑one: enable Cloud Guard, centralized Logging and Monitoring, KMS for tenant keys, bastion hosts for admin access, and network firewalls. Start with the CIS OCI Landing Zone as your minimum baseline.

    Practical blueprint items to produce before a POC: compartments and mapping, CIDR ranges, IAM groups and policies, logging destinations, key management plan, and an incident response contact list.

    Migration patterns and a one‑page playbook

    Match the migration pattern to the business goal: speed, cost reduction, modernization, or process change.

    Lift‑and‑shift (rehost) preserves existing VMs and configs for the fastest migration. Replatform swaps in managed services like Autonomous DB or right‑sized VMs to reduce ops without rewriting. Refactor modernizes apps into microservices and PaaS to gain agility — higher ROI but longer delivery. Replace with SaaS when Fusion or NetSuite meets your functional needs and you want to transfer operations to Oracle.

    Tools you’ll use include OCI Migration Hub and Oracle migration services for discovery and lift‑and‑shift, Database Migration Service and GoldenGate for DB replication, Resource Manager (Terraform) for infra as code, Cloud VMware Solution for VMware migrations, and Data Transfer appliances for large data seeding. For operational guidance and checklists, consult our Oracle Cloud implementation best practices.

    Two‑week POC playbook (run this exactly):

    1. Inventory and classify target app by model (SaaS/PaaS/IaaS).
    2. Choose a candidate app with low business risk but representative workloads.
    3. Provision target resources and follow the tenancy blueprint.
    4. Replicate data (DMS/GoldenGate) and run functional smoke tests.
    5. Execute performance tests and capture metering for 30 days of simulated load.
    6. Review cost estimate, finalize cutover runbook, and test rollback end‑to‑end.

    Cutover highlights: validate replication lag, switch DNS with low TTL, run smoke tests and business validation, have rollback triggers defined, and communicate cutover windows to stakeholders.

    Core OIC concepts, adapters and integration patterns you must master

    Direct answer: Focus on connections/adapters, triggers/invokes, mapping, orchestration, fault policies and Integration Insight. Master these and you can design resilient production integrations.

    Each concept explained briefly, with a practical micro‑exercise:

    Connections & adapters

    One‑line: adapters are prebuilt connectors (REST, DB, FTP, SaaS). Exercise: create REST, Database and FTP connections and validate with Postman and a sample query.

    Mapping & transformations

    One‑line: use the visual mapper to convert JSON↔XML and apply functions. Exercise: map a CSV→JSON pipeline and validate field transforms.

    Integration patterns

    One‑line: scheduled polling, event‑driven webhooks, request/response and pub/sub are the building blocks. Exercise: implement a scheduled file poll and a webhook trigger for near‑real‑time updates.

    Fault handling & monitoring

    One‑line: fault policies prevent silent failures; Insight surfaces runtime patterns. Exercise: force a mapper error and observe error logs, retries and Insight metrics.

    Hybrid & Connectivity Agent

    One‑line: the agent enables secure on‑prem access. Exercise: register an agent and transfer a sample file from a local VM to cloud storage through OIC.

    Actionable takeaway: Run one 60–90 minute lab per concept and export the integration ZIP plus screenshots as proof of work.

    Certification map: APEX, OCI Developer, Database / PL‑SQL

    APEX pathway

    Core steps: APEX Foundations (~3 hours) then APEX Developer Professional (~22 hours). Typical certification: APEX Cloud Developer Professional (exam 1Z0‑771). Topics: low-code app builder, SQL Workshop, REST integration via ORDS, security, PWAs, and deployment on OCI.

    OCI Developer Professional (1Z0‑1084‑25)

    Exam format and focus: 90 minutes, multiple‑choice and scenario questions, emphasis on containers, Oracle Functions, API Gateway, Events/Streaming, observability and deployment patterns. Passing score commonly reported near 68%—verify on Oracle’s exam page before scheduling: OCI Developer Professional exam details. Hands-on lab practice with Functions, OKE, and API Gateway is essential.

    Database / PL/SQL certifications

    Coverage: SQL fundamentals and Oracle SQL specializations, PL/SQL programming, stored procedures, performance and optimization. These certifications remain core evidence of database competency for most Oracle roles and pair well with either APEX or OCI tracks.

    Costs and logistics: Plan for ~$245 per exam attempt, plus optional lab subscriptions ($29/month or $299/year) or the OCI trial credit ($300) to run hands-on scenarios. On test day expect scenario-style questions—practice time management and focus the last two weeks on labs and timed practice exams.

    1) What OIC actually does for Oracle Fusion — baseline

    Takeaway: OIC offers integrations, adapters, process automation and a visual app layer so Fusion can exchange data, trigger workflows and expose APIs reliably.

    Integrations: Use OIC to orchestrate real‑time or scheduled flows — for example, supplier onboarding from a procurement portal or nightly invoice reconciliation into a 3PL system.

    Adapters: Prebuilt Fusion adapters (ERP/HCM/Field Service) and generic REST/SOAP connectors remove hand‑coded auth and schema handling; service discovery speeds development.

    Process Cloud: Add human approvals and exception handling (e.g., supplier exceptions routed to procurement approvers) without custom UIs.

    Visual Builder: Lightweight UIs that call your OIC integrations for quick extensions—useful for small portals or data correction screens.

    When to use OIC vs direct Fusion APIs: pick OIC when you want speed (adapters + templates), central governance and observability. For one-off, simple GETs you can call Fusion REST directly; for anything involving retries, transformations, or cross‑system routing, OIC pays back in maintainability and monitoring. Pro tip: benchmark whether a single record REST call, a 100‑record batch, or an FBDI bulk upload is most cost‑effective for your throughput needs.

    2) Pick the right integration pattern (decision logic)

    Takeaway: choose the pattern based on volume, latency requirements and whether transactions must be atomic.

    App‑driven orchestration (event‑triggered)

    Use when Fusion or an external system emits business events and you need near‑real‑time syncs. Example: supplier create in Fusion triggers a push to an external tax validation service and a downstream ERP.

    Scheduled orchestration (batch)

    Use for non‑urgent reconciliations or nightly syncs where data can be aggregated and validated in bulk.

    File transfer / FBDI

    Use FBDI when importing very large datasets into Fusion (mass payroll, GL uploads). Generate the CSVs, zip and call Fusion’s import jobs—this scales far better than per‑record REST calls.

    Basic routing / point‑to‑point

    Minimal transform and routing between two systems; use for simple lookups or enrichment without process logic.

    Decision checklist (quick read): consider latency, volume, required atomicity and how errors should be resolved. Avoid calling external APIs one record at a time inside loops — instead batch calls (Fusion REST accepts ~100 records) or use FBDI for bigger loads.     3) Configure authentication & connectivity (practical)

    Takeaway: prefer OAuth client_credentials for system‑to‑system calls; use Integration Cloud Agent or OCI FastConnect for private networks.

    Steps—high level: create an OAuth confidential application in your Fusion identity domain, note the client_id/secret and token endpoint, then configure an OIC REST connection to use client_credentials. In Fusion IAM select Client Credentials as the grant and ensure the appropriate scope or resource audience is assigned. For a step‑by‑step reference on configuring OAuth using client credentials with OIC, refer to the official Oracle guide on Configuring OAuth authentication using client credentials.

    # cURL example (replace placeholders)
    curl -u "CLIENT_ID:CLIENT_SECRET" 
      -H "Content-Type: application/x-www-form-urlencoded;charset=UTF-8" 
      -X POST "https://.identity.oraclecloud.com/oauth2/v1/token" 
      -d "grant_type=client_credentials&scope=urn:opc:resource:fusion::boss/"
    

    Other auth options: authorization code for user‑consent scenarios; JWT assertion for higher security; Basic Auth only as a last resort. For private connectivity, deploy the Integration Cloud Agent for on‑prem targets or provision OCI FastConnect/VPN for a private path between OIC and customer networks. Troubleshooting: check token scopes, pod/hostname alignment, and firewall/NAT rules. Store client secrets in OIC’s managed vault and rotate them regularly.     5) Build it: step‑by‑step sample — push a supplier into Fusion

    Takeaway: an App‑Driven Orchestration with a REST trigger is the fastest demo path to show OIC→Fusion supplier creation.

    1. Create two Connections in OIC: a REST Connection (external trigger) and an Oracle ERP Cloud Adapter connection (Fusion target). Test both connections from the Designer.
    2. Create a new App‑Driven Orchestration integration, set the REST trigger path (POST /suppliers) and upload a sample request schema.
    3. On the canvas drag trigger → mapper → ERP invoke (select createSupplier). Map fields; test the mapper with sample data:
      { "SupplierName":"Acme Corp","TaxId":"12345","Address":{"City":"Bengaluru"} }
    4. Add a Business Identifier (use TaxId) to track instances in Monitoring and set a fault policy: retry x3 with exponential backoff, then route to a DLQ (FTP or DB).
    5. Save, Activate and test with Postman. Verify the instance in OIC Monitoring and confirm the supplier exists in Fusion (Manage Suppliers or GET API).

    For a concise tutorial on creating your first integration in OIC, Oracle’s official walkthrough is a useful companion to this example: Create your first integration.

    Testing checklist: confirm HTTP response codes, inspect the activity stream for transformer logs, check business identifier values, and validate the target object in Fusion UI or via REST GET. Troubleshooting: re‑run connection tests, check token lifetime, and validate the adapter’s service catalog for the expected operation. For large volumes switch to FBDI or batch endpoints rather than repeating this flow record‑by‑record.

    FAQs

    Which auth method should I use for system‑to‑system OIC→Fusion integrations?

    Use OAuth 2.0 client_credentials for two‑legged, system‑to‑system flows. It’s secure, aligns with IDCS and integrates easily with the OIC REST adapter. Use JWT assertion for higher security requirements.

    When should I use the ERP Cloud Adapter vs the REST Adapter?

    Use the ERP adapter when it exposes the business object you need (suppliers, invoices) because it handles discovery and transforms. Use REST when you need unsupported endpoints, custom APIs or non‑Oracle targets.

    How do I handle bulk supplier/customer loads into Fusion?

    Use FBDI: populate Oracle’s templates, generate CSVs, zip with properties file, upload to UCM and run the import job. Automate FBDI generation from OIC for large volumes.

    Do I need Integration Cloud Agent to connect to Fusion?

    No—cloud‑to‑cloud typically uses public HTTPS and OAuth. Use the Integration Cloud Agent for on‑prem targets or when you require private network access.

    Where do I monitor OIC flows and set alerts?

    Use the OIC Monitoring dashboard, Activity Stream and Business Identifiers for instance tracking. Hook alerts to OCI Notifications or email for failed instances and SLA breaches.
